ALLEGED THEFT OF A MAIL BAG
BLENHEIM, 30th January At the S.M. Court to-day, John Francis O'Keefe, a young man with several aliases, was charged with stealing a mail bag from the coach at Blairich while ■the passengers were at luncheon. Accusedf was seen to go into the scrub with something urtder his coat. When the bag was missed the scrub was searched, and the bag found Cut open and the mail torn. Accused- was committed for trial.
